是一种在SQL中使用的常表达式(Common Table Expression)的技术,用于生成多个重复值的结果集。CTE是一种临时命名的结果集,可以在SQL查询中多次引用,提高查询的可读性和可维护性。
在SQL中,使用CTE可以通过递归方式生成多个重复值。repeat CTE是一种特殊的CTE,用于生成指定数量的重复值。它通常由两部分组成:初始查询和递归查询。
初始查询用于生成初始结果集,递归查询用于在初始结果集的基础上生成更多的重复值,直到满足指定的条件为止。递归查询可以引用前一次递归查询生成的结果,从而实现重复值的生成。
repeat CTE的应用场景包括但不限于以下几种情况:
腾讯云提供了一系列与SQL相关的产品和服务,包括云数据库 TencentDB、云数据库SQL Server版、云数据库MongoDB版等。这些产品可以满足不同场景下的数据库需求,具体产品介绍和链接如下:
通过使用腾讯云的数据库产品,可以方便地进行多个值的SQL repeat CTE操作,满足各种业务需求。
领取专属 10元无门槛券
手把手带您无忧上云